{"product_id":"nord-262-fregate-detailed-model-specification-performance-manual-archive","title":"Nord 262 Frégate — Detailed Model Specification \u0026 Performance Manual Archive","description":"\u003ch2\u003eNord 262 Frégate\u003c\/h2\u003e\u003ch3\u003ePrimary-Source Technical Documentation Archive — Aérospatiale \/ Nord-Aviation, 1970\u003c\/h3\u003e\u003cp\u003eThe \u003cstrong\u003eNord 262 Frégate\u003c\/strong\u003e is a high-wing, twin-turboprop pressurized regional airliner developed by \u003cstrong\u003eNord-Aviation\u003c\/strong\u003e and subsequently produced and marketed by \u003cstrong\u003eAérospatiale\u003c\/strong\u003e. A direct engineering descendant of the unpressurized Nord 260 Super Broussard, the Nord 262 introduced a circular, pressurized fuselage capable of sustained cruise at up to 20,000 ft — transforming the rugged STOL feederliner concept into a credible short-haul airliner. The \u003cstrong\u003eSeries C (Frégate)\u003c\/strong\u003e represented the definitive civil variant, with upgraded Turbomeca Bastan VIIC engines and refined aerodynamics. The type also served with the French Navy and was later converted under the \u003cstrong\u003eMohawk 298\u003c\/strong\u003e programme with Pratt \u0026amp; Whitney Canada PT6A-45 engines for FAA FAR Part 298 certification.\u003c\/p\u003e\u003cp\u003eThis archival collection presents two original Aérospatiale factory publications: the \u003cem\u003eDetailed Model Specification\u003c\/em\u003e (DVE\/N 701, November 1970) and the \u003cem\u003eFrégate Performance Manual\u003c\/em\u003e — the core engineering and operational reference set for the Nord 262 Series C.\u003c\/p\u003e\u003chr\u003e\u003ch3\u003eDocument Manifest\u003c\/h3\u003e\u003cul\u003e\n\u003cli\u003e\n\u003cstrong\u003eNord 262 Series C — Frégate Detailed Model Specification\u003c\/strong\u003e\u003cbr\u003eRef: DVE\/N 701 · Issued November 1970\u003cbr\u003eAérospatiale · 37, Boulevard de Montmorency, Paris 16e, France\u003cbr\u003eTurboprop Transport — Detailed Model Specification\u003cbr\u003eLanguage: English\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eFrégate Performance Manual\u003c\/strong\u003e\u003cbr\u003eAérospatiale · Nord 262 Series C\u003cbr\u003eGold compass rose cover — Aérospatiale house edition\u003cbr\u003eLanguage: English\u003c\/li\u003e\n\u003c\/ul\u003e\u003chr\u003e\u003ch3\u003eAircraft Technical Profile\u003c\/h3\u003e\u003ch4\u003eAerodynamic \u0026amp; Flight Design\u003c\/h4\u003e\u003cul\u003e\n\u003cli\u003eHigh-wing configuration — optimizes lift and propeller ground clearance for short-field and unimproved surface operations\u003c\/li\u003e\n\u003cli\u003ePressurized circular fuselage — structural reinforcement over the legacy MH.260 for continuous cruise up to 20,000 ft\u003c\/li\u003e\n\u003cli\u003eIncreased aspect ratio on Series C\/D wing extensions — maximizes lateral glide ratio and lift generation\u003c\/li\u003e\n\u003cli\u003eAerodynamic profile tailored for short-field takeoffs and high-induction regional runways\u003c\/li\u003e\n\u003c\/ul\u003e\u003ch4\u003ePropulsion\u003c\/h4\u003e\u003cul\u003e\n\u003cli\u003eTwo \u003cstrong\u003eTurbomeca Bastan VIIC\u003c\/strong\u003e turboprop engines — 1,145 shp (843 kW) per engine at maximum continuous takeoff rating\u003c\/li\u003e\n\u003cli\u003eRatier Figeac FH.146 three-blade or upgraded four-blade variable-pitch propellers\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eMohawk 298 conversion:\u003c\/strong\u003e Pratt \u0026amp; Whitney Canada PT6A-45 engines with five-blade assemblies, FAA FAR Part 298 certification\u003c\/li\u003e\n\u003c\/ul\u003e\u003ch4\u003eHandling \u0026amp; Stability\u003c\/h4\u003e\u003cul\u003e\n\u003cli\u003eRobust vertical stabilizer providing positive yaw dampening across asymmetric power envelopes\u003c\/li\u003e\n\u003cli\u003eLongitudinal pitch control managed by CG positioning ahead of the wing aerodynamic center\u003c\/li\u003e\n\u003cli\u003eNacelle\/fuselage interference analysis — counters pitch-up tendencies at high lift coefficients\u003c\/li\u003e\n\u003cli\u003eSlight longitudinal handling variations under sudden high-power settings — documented in engineering bulletins\u003c\/li\u003e\n\u003c\/ul\u003e\u003ch4\u003ePerformance Data\u003c\/h4\u003e\u003ctable\u003e\n\u003cthead\u003e\u003ctr\u003e\n\u003cth\u003eParameter\u003c\/th\u003e\n\u003cth\u003eValue\u003c\/th\u003e\n\u003c\/tr\u003e\u003c\/thead\u003e\n\u003ctbody\u003e\n\u003ctr\u003e\n\u003ctd\u003eMaximum Level Speed\u003c\/td\u003e\n\u003ctd\u003e418 km\/h (225 kt) at 20,000 ft\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003eEconomical Cruise Speed\u003c\/td\u003e\n\u003ctd\u003e408 km\/h (220 kt)\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003eMaximum Range (full fuel)\u003c\/td\u003e\n\u003ctd\u003e2,400 km (1,295 NM)\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003ePayload Range (26 pax)\u003c\/td\u003e\n\u003ctd\u003e1,020 km (550 NM) with reserves\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003eBasic Empty Weight\u003c\/td\u003e\n\u003ctd\u003e6,200 kg (13,668 lb)\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003eMaximum Takeoff Weight (MTOW)\u003c\/td\u003e\n\u003ctd\u003e10,800 kg (23,810 lb)\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003ePassenger Capacity\u003c\/td\u003e\n\u003ctd\u003e2 crew + up to 29 passengers\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003c\/tbody\u003e\n\u003c\/table\u003e\u003chr\u003e\u003ch3\u003eEngineering Bulletin Highlights\u003c\/h3\u003e\u003cul\u003e\n\u003cli\u003e\n\u003cstrong\u003eStructural Fleet Monitoring:\u003c\/strong\u003e Two-tier strategy using instrumented airframes for ongoing fatigue assessment\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eMohawk 298 Conversion:\u003c\/strong\u003e PT6A powerplant retrofit, modern avionics, upgraded APU — full modification instructions\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eExport Compliance:\u003c\/strong\u003e Mandatory system modifications for FAA FAR Part 298 airworthiness alignment\u003c\/li\u003e\n\u003c\/ul\u003e\u003chr\u003e\u003cp\u003e\u003cem\u003eThis is an archival, static-copy edition fixed at its original publication date.
